The TP-SW5G-24 power over ethernet (PoE) 10/100/1000MB switch offered by Tycon Power Systems is a fully automatic high speed 5 port Ethernet switch with up to 35W of PoE power per port. It complies with the IEEE802.3af/at specifications for valid PoE device detection. The unit supplies power to the remote device on the unused Ethernet pins 4,5(V+) and 7,8(V-). The Ethernet spec supports distances up to 100m (328 feet) between the PoE switch and the remote device. The switch accepts DC power from 12-36VDC which makes it an excellent choice for those systems powered by battery power. There are 2 power inputs for attachment of primary and backup power sources. It also accepts 802.3af or 802.3at power through port 5. Product Specifications • Ethernet standard: IEEE802.3/IEEE802.3u • Ports: 1 data/PoE input and 4 data/PoE, automatic crossover and polarity • Transmission speed: 1000Mbps/100Mbps/10Mbps auto-negotiation • Switch technology: store and forward • Protocol: CSMA/CD • Flow control: IEEE802.3x(full-duplex), back pressure(half-duplex) • Data transmission rate: 1488000pps for 1000baseT, 148800pps for 100baseT, 14880pps for 10baseT • Address Table: 1K MAC, self-learning • Connections: Shielded RJ45 • PoE Output Ports: Port 1-4, auto power management pin assignment: TX(1,2), RX(3,6), V+(4,5), V-(7,8) • Maximum PoE power: Up to 35W per port; max 70W per 5 port switch • PoE auto detection: IEEE 802.3af, 802.3at • PoE protection: Over temperature, over current, over/under voltage • Data surge protection: IEC61000-4-2 (ESD) ±15kV (air), ±8kV (contact), IEC61000-4-4 (EFT) 40A (5/50ns) , IEC61000-4-5 (lightning) 20A (8/20μs • DC power input: 24VDC (12V to 36V), dual DC inputs, reverse polarity protected. Also accepts PoE power input on port 5 This product does not include a power supply, you must purchase a separate power supply. Product Features • High power 10/100/1000MB PoE switch • Remotely power equipment through Cat5 cable up to 100m • Up to 2A per port • Built-in surge protection • Automatic MDI/MDI-X crossover • Automatic speed and duplex sensing • 1K self learning MAC address table • Compact size • High temperature operation • CE and FCC certification Product Applications: • Wireless access points and client devices • IP phone and security camera systems • Power multiple devices from 1 data cable Technical Data Sheet: TP-SW5G-24 Data Sheet TP-SW5G-24 User Manual
